To qualify for the MBA or PGDM programme at MMM's Institute of Management Education Research and Training, candidates must hold a bachelor's degree and have a minimum of 50 percent marks. The admission process consists of entrance tests (CET, CAT, CMAT) and additional processes to verify documents and counsel candidates. The admission process is centralized. Students will need to register online for admission to one of the MBA or PGDM programs and may need to participate in several rounds of seat allocations. Ultimately, seats will be allocated based on the score achieved on entrance tests, academic background, and availability of seat

In order to be eligible for the MBA/PGDM programme at Malla Reddy Institute of Management (MRIM), applicants must have completed a Bachelor degree from an accredited university for at least three years with a minimum of 50% overall (45% for Telangana's reserved BC, SC and ST categories). Additionally, candidates need to take the TS ICET exam and have a valid result. As long as they finish their degree before the programme begins final-year students are eligible to apply Counselling and TS ICET rank determine admission.

Candidates must have a bachelor's degree with 50% aggregate marks (45% for Tamil Nadu reserved categories) and a valid TANCET score in order to be considered for the MBA/PGDM programme at Akshaya Institute of Management Studies. In order to be admitted one must register for TANCET take the test and attend counselling. Candidates having valid CAT, MAT or CMAT results may also apply but must attend group discussions and personal interviews. Document verification counselling performance, and entrance exam rank are the criteria used for selection.

All Scholarships offered for the MBA at SRM SOM will be processed after enrollment in the first year, upon successful verification of all required documents. Any fees paid will be reimbursed or adjusted against the fees for subsequent years, as applicable.

Conditions for renewal:

  • Renewal upon application within the stipulated date every year.
  • No arrears/vbacklogs at the time of application
  • No break in studies/ detention/ disciplinary action/ malpractice.
  • Must possess the required CGPA as stipulated below:
    • For Merit Scholarship – 8 CGPA
    • Gender/Regional diversity scholarship – 7 CGPA

To get admission in the MBA/PGDM course at Malla Reddy Institute of Management (MRIM), you need a bachelor's degree with at least 50% marks (45% for reserved categories). You must also qualify in the TSICET entrance exam. Most seats (about 70%) are given through TSICET rank, and the rest (30%) are filled under the Management Quota. Final-year students can also apply.
